How to Build a Summer Reading Program for Your School

Building a summer reading program for the school can be quite a fun method to engage young minds in reading. Don't let your students go the entire summer without reading! This short article is chocked filled with ideas for what your reading program shouldn't be, how to connect with the public library, how to get parents to document time, appropriate reading material, and incentives.

What the Reading Program Shouldn't Be

1. Hard for parents to utilize: Parents should spend way more time reading using their kids and not trying to jot down every book and author.

2. Focused only on fiction-heavy reading lists: As a grown-up you read plenty of kinds of reading materials, and in the event that you force your son or daughter to focus on fiction then you definitely limit him or her from the magazines, websites, newspapers, and information texts with which he or she could be connecting.

3. Inflexible: The successful reading program gives parents plenty of options. Let books students pay attention to on audio and books read in their mind by a grown-up count. Encourage day cares and children's' summer programs to complete areas of the documentation.

Connecting with the Public Library

Chances are your neighborhood public library is going to be ecstatic to help you build your summer reading program. Try to find resources that the public library can provide you with, such as a representative who can emerge and keep in touch with the students about summer events and how to get a collection card. The general public library can offer materials and might be willing to keep copies of your reading log. My school asked the library to stamp students' reading logs to indicate they attended a public library event through the summer.

Getting Parents to Document Time

We opt for reading log that asked parents to check on the total amount of time the youngster read for your week. The category choices were at the least 2.5 hours, at the least 1.5 hours, at the least 1 hour, or another amount for weekly of the summer vacation. The past column allowed the parents to check on at total amount: at the least 20 hours, at the least 15 hours, at the least 10 hours.

Appropriate Reading Material

Another column allowed the parent to check on as most of the kinds of reading as were applicable. This helped parents realize that plenty of forms of reading are helpful for kids. Show parents that reading materials should be at or close to the child's reading level AND of high interest to the child.

Incentives

Student could show their public library card at the front end office at the college and receive a voucher free of charge treat from a nearby bakery. We limited this to the initial a hundred students while supplies lasted. Students could return their completed forms on open house night and get yourself a prize. At our open house in the fall, students will receive door prize tickets for random drawing in line with the following guidelines:

1. Read and document in the log at the least 20 total hours during the summer = 5 raffle tickets
2. Read and document in the log at the least 15 total hours during the summer = 3 raffle tickets
3. Read and document in the log at the least 10 total hours during the summer = 1 raffle ticket
